ISLAMABAD:

Interior Minister Mohsin Naqvi visited the Directorate General of Immigration and Passports on Monday, where he formally inaugurated the Secure Hybrid Intelligence for Knowledge-Based Response Analytics (Shukra).

The advanced monitoring system is designed to track passport applications, printing and departmental performance in real time.

As part of the upgrade, a 24/7 monitoring room and a call center have been made operational at DG Immigration and Passports. On the minister’s instructions, the system for issuing emergency travel documents has also been fully digitized. The officials briefed the Home Minister in details about the Shukra system.
